### Quarterly Planning Note — Customer Concentration Risk

Branch managers at Selvane Fabrics should be aware that a single account, the Orrickdale retail group, now represents over a third of regional revenue. Planning lead Petra Yalsom recommends diversification targets for each branch this quarter, with progress reviewed monthly. Pricing discipline must not be sacrificed to win offsetting volume. The strategic response we intend to take is summarised in the confidential note below.

confidential, yahop-yagug: Project Juleth slips by six weeks because of the tooling delay.

## Build Provenance: Template Rendering Performance

Plugin authors targeting the Veldrane build pipeline should note that template rendering times are recorded per stage and attached to the provenance manifest. Slow partials (over 120ms) are flagged automatically and surfaced in the Quarrel dashboard. If your plugin injects custom templates, verify render budgets locally before publishing. Each published artifact carries a provenance token for auditing, shown below.

pipeline stamp: htk9_17223437d

**Step 4 — Carving the user module out of Brindlecore.** Once the shadow traffic looks clean (aim for <0.5% mismatch over 24h), flip the `user-split` flag in the Tarnview config service and watch the auth dashboards for about an hour. Don't ship anything else during the window — rollback is just flipping the flag back, but only if no writes have landed in the new store. The cutover checklist and sign-off table live on the page below.

wiki page, baguf-kahap: https://confluence.tolvaqsys.internal/browse/display/projects/8d5f528f

Minutes — Management Meeting, Vexlor Industries

Attendees agreed to a write-down of aging stock at the Draymoor warehouse, chiefly the Corvex-3 fittings line. Finance confirmed the adjustment will post this quarter. Marta Delven will brief auditors; operations will clear shelf space by month-end. For the incoming director: disposal options are still open. The confidential note on forward plans follows below.

internal memo for kajef-bagaf: Silionax Freight is in early talks to buy Silathax Freight for about $30.4 million. The Aldael launch date is January 3, and nothing goes to the press before then.